The Fractus Dual—band Reach Xtend 802.11 a/b/g WLAN Chip Antenna                                                            Product Benefits
is engineered specifically for Cardbus32 devices operating at 2.4 GHz and
5 GHz.                                                                                                                     M High efficiency
                                                                                                                           Increases your device range, signal quality
Dual—band Reach Xtend lets you achieve high performance at a low cost.
                                                                                                                           and lengthens battery life.
Taking advantage of both spatial and polarisation diversity, it will increase
the reliability of your device‘s data rate. This combined with high isolation,
makes it ideal for use within indoor (highly scattered) environments while                                                 i Omnidirectional pattern
navigating through inconsistent hotspot infrastructures.                                                                   Optimisesdevicesignal reception due to

                                                                                          Frequency Range                  2.4 — 2.5 GHz                       4.9 — 5.875 GHz
                                                                                          Efficiency                       > 60 %                              > 70 %
                                                                                          Peak Gain                        > 1 dBi                             >3 dBi
                                                                                          VSWR                             <21                                 <211
                                                                                          Weight                           0.2 9                               0.2 9
                                                                                          Temperature                      —40 to +85 °C                       —40 to +85 °C
                                                                                          Impedance                         50 Q                               50 Q
                                                                                          Dimensions                        10 x 10 x 0.9 mm                   10 x 10 x 0.9 mm




                                                                                          Measured results from a Standard Cardbus32 device (105 x 47.5 mm)
